From: Quantitative mathematical objective evaluation of contrast-enhanced spectral mammogram in the assessment of response to neoadjuvant chemotherapy and prediction of residual disease in breast cancer

Fig. 6

A 56-year-old patient with ILC of the left breast received neoadjuvant chemotherapy. a Pre NAC mammogram CC view showing a left breast focal asymmetry. b Post NAC mammogram CC view showing reduction in size. c Pre NAC CESM CC view grouped enhancing lesions. d Post NAC CESM CC view showing no residual pathological enhancement. e Quantitative mathematical objective evaluation. RECIST 1.1 classified the patient as partial responder. Combined response evaluation classified this patient as a complete responder. Quantitative mathematical objective evaluation showed 99% regression. Pathological evaluation confirmed this patient as acomplete responder (Miller–Payne grade 5)
